你查询的IP:[60.63.226.139]  地理位置:中国–上海–上海电信/东方有线

最新查询202.139.176.191 61.28.226.111 166.111.64.190 60.200.155.213 117.128.40.184 202.92.101.199 114.28.132.66 124.29.80.93 121.56.21.201 60.63.226.139 202.122.112.176 59.172.26.247 125.214.96.239 117.53.176.213 119.75.208.98 123.99.128.205 117.121.128.144 203.187.160.154 60.235.171.42 119.78.7.203 203.208.32.90 118.178.64.151 116.193.32.202 203.91.96.192 118.89.36.253 117.76.228.199 61.236.148.209 124.28.192.189 221.176.95.106 203.86.64.74 61.29.128.159